pi-dedumbify

Pi extension for executable spaced repetition with FSRS scheduling.

Write real TypeScript or Python code, run tests in an isolated temp workspace, then rate the review to schedule the next interval.

Install in pi

From npm:

pi install npm:pi-dedumbify

From GitHub:

pi install git:github.com/lukaskawerau/pi-dedumbify

Then restart pi or run /reload.

What it does

  • centered review overlay inside pi
  • user-authored global card deck
  • TypeScript cards graded via Vitest
  • Python cards graded via uv + Pytest
  • FSRS scheduling via ts-fsrs
  • automatic review persistence in SQLite

Commands

  • /sr — auto-sync cards, then open review modal
  • /sr-sync — force a card rescan + DB sync
  • /sr-stats — sync cards, then show DB-backed deck stats
  • /sr-validate — structural validation + run solution tests without writing reviews

Keyboard shortcuts in the modal

  • tab / shift+tab — switch panes
  • ctrl+r — run tests
  • ctrl+s — toggle starter/solution
  • 1 / 2 / 3 / 4 — Again / Hard / Good / Easy
  • esc — close

Card location

Cards live under:

~/.pi/agent/spaced-rep/cards/

DB lives at:

~/.pi/agent/spaced-rep/fsrs.db

Card format

Each card lives in its own directory.

TypeScript example:

sum-array-ts/
  card.yaml
  prompt.md
  starter.ts
  solution.ts
  tests.ts

Python example:

factorial-py/
  card.yaml
  prompt.md
  starter.py
  solution.py
  tests.py

Minimal card.yaml:

id: sum-array-ts
title: Sum an array of numbers
language: typescript
tags:
  - arrays
  - iteration
timeboxSec: 180
files:
  prompt: prompt.md
  starter: starter.ts
  solution: solution.ts
  tests: tests.ts
runner:
  entry: answer.ts
